Rolled insulation is yet another sort of insulation materials just like batt insulation. The primary difference between insulation batts and rolls is that batts are mounted in parts, even though rolls are rolled out between wall and ceiling framing.
Vacuum insulation is analogous to double-wall insulation and offers additional potent and extended-term temperature control. Instead of filling the hole with gasoline, the hole involving the walls is evacuated just as much as is possible. By taking away the air molecules, convective and conductive heat transfer is minimized.
[25] Compact fluorescent lamps use two-thirds fewer energy and may previous six to ten times extended than incandescent light bulbs. More recent fluorescent lights produce a normal light-weight, and in many purposes They're cost powerful, Inspite of their greater Preliminary cost, with payback intervals as little as a few months. LED lamps use only about 10% from the energy an incandescent lamp calls for.
